Question: A bag contains 2 white and 4 black balls. A ball is drawn 5 times with replacement. The probability that at least 4 of the balls drawn are white is

[AMU 2001]

Options:

A) $ \frac{8}{141} $

B) $ \frac{10}{243} $

C) $ \frac{11}{243} $

D) $ \frac{8}{41} $

Show Answer

Answer:

Correct Answer: C

Solution:

  •         Probability for  white ball  $ =\frac{2}{6}=\frac{1}{3} $             Probability for black ball  $ =\frac{4}{6}=\frac{2}{3} $   
    

$ \therefore $ Required probability $ ={{,}^{5}}C_5{{( \frac{1}{3} )}^{5}},{{( \frac{2}{3} )}^{0}},+{{,}^{5}}C_4{{( \frac{1}{3} )}^{4}}( \frac{2}{3} ) $ $ ={{( \frac{1}{3} )}^{4}},[ \frac{1}{3}+5.,\frac{2}{3} ] $ $ =\frac{11}{3^{5}}=\frac{11}{243} $ .
